Capacity note for the Furrowline telemetry gateway. Each tractor unit posts readings on a fixed cadence; the gateway batches, compresses, and forwards upstream. Headroom is tight during harvest peaks, so don't raise batch sizes without checking uplink saturation first. Current per-node tuning constants are as follows.

constants for yaduf-fahag:
BUDGETS = {
    "kelix": 528,
    "briwyn": 734,
}

## Runbook: Inventory Reconciliation (Stockline)

The nightly reconciliation job compares warehouse counts in Stockline against ledger totals, logging every discrepancy with a correlation ID for audit. It runs under a dedicated service identity with read-only scope, reviewed quarterly. The job authenticates to the Stockline reconciliation endpoint using the key below:

API key for hahog-kajef: vxb15-Orrbjm9glxbWQLX

The Larkspur loyalty-points ledger reconciles nightly against the Bramblewick orders store. Never replay a batch without first checking the ledger watermark table; duplicate replays inflate member balances and require a manual clawback, which takes hours. All reconciliation jobs run under the ledger service account, and every write is idempotency-keyed. When setting up a new reconciliation host, copy the template env file from the ops vault, verify file permissions are 600, and then append the ledger signing credential on the following line.

secret setting of tajof-bahif: COURIER_KEY3=65d

Handover Note — Franchise Agreement, Brellick Coffee Co.

To: Heads of Department
From: R. Osgard, outgoing Director — to T. Maline, incoming

The Northvale franchise agreement is signed; three-year term, two sites, option for a third. Royalty structure is standard except the reduced first-year rate. Training obligations sit with Ops; legal holds the executed copy. Outstanding: signage approvals and the audit clause amendment, due end of month. Chase both weekly. One sensitive point on our wider plans is recorded directly beneath this note.

internal memo for bafof-kahog: The steering committee signed off on a budget of $414.0 million for Project Casok.